Other than being a stylish tool, this EDC pocket knife has superior ergonomics. Grip the handle without fear of it slipping from your grasp thanks to our textured hard durometer rubber panels on each side. In addition to its superior ergonomics our premium pocket knife boasts a reversible clip for the left handed operators out there. No more awkward pocket grabs for you!
Use the textured thumb stud and with one smooth flick our sharp D2 steel blade is ready to use. Thanks to our ball bearing action, you can count on a quick and smooth opening each time! Most folding knives on the market have a thin and questionable liner lock. We took matters into our own hands by creating an oversized liner lock that ensures that blade stays open.
Place this everyday carry knife in your pocket and you may forget its there. But once back in your hand you can feel the quality 6000 series aluminum handle matched to a corrosion resistant D2 steel. The slim but robust Tanto blade ensures long lasting edge retention. And with a 3 inch blade length you can take it anywhere and at anytime, making it truly the best EDC knife possible!
